Panaji: MGP President Dipak Dhavalikar may have made big announcement to contest both the Lok Sabha seats,  but the party is still searching for  credible candidates in both the Parliamentary seats.

Dhavalikar had tentatively announced that Sudin will contest from South, while Naresh Sawal from North. But within no time, both the candidates have refused to contest, leaving MGP back to square one.

Sources stated that the party is now scouting for credible and popular candidate, who will not let the party down.

MGP’s foray  into Lok Sabha election was to avenge dropping of their leader Sudin from State Cabinet. Goa’s oldest regional outfit was also affected severely after two of its MLAs had broken away to join BJP.

As the time is running short, the MGP will now have to either abandon their plans of contesting Parliamentary seat or enter into a tie up with any non-BJP, non-Congress forces.
